Output e5610182a9836ff6c71962efe597e6e13ecb0a3d1cc779ef29a2c6097fdd059b:0

value
45496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88372b1e8c24f2991623299a1abfcd4d739618f0 OP_EQUAL
address
3E7FuoWgvR5nESoFFnTRZRrYZ96xX1zYpw
transaction
e5610182a9836ff6c71962efe597e6e13ecb0a3d1cc779ef29a2c6097fdd059b
confirmations
132239
spent
true